- Q5808816 abstract "Horacio Rodolfo de Sosa Cordero (June 29, 1945 – June 12, 2014), tenth Marquis de Sosa, was an Argentine painter, sculptor and ceramicist.Cordero was born in Buenos Aires, Argentina. The only male child of Don Rodolfo María de Sosa Cordero and Dña. Ángela Marcó del Pont, his first studies with Jesuit priests were instrumental in the discovery of his vocation as an artist. He belonged to an ancient aristocratic Spanish family whose history dates back to the 14th century in the lands of Castile.In 1965, he established himself in Paris, France and began a great friendship with Alberto Giacometti and Diego Giacometti, with whom worked, at the sculptor’s request, in the last stage of his life, to develop patinas especially for the Musée Picasso – Hôtel Salé, Paris. At the same time, he also knew Francis Bacon, Pablo Picasso, the Vicountess Marie-Laure de Noailles, Antenor Patiño, Porfirio Rubirosa, Charles de Beistegui, Alexis de Redé, Emilio Terry, Aristóteles Onassis and his daughter Cristina, among other international personalities who all began collecting his work.In 1980, he was invited to participate at the Venice Biennale, in the "Aperto 80" exhibition, where he presented " Entartete Kunst" or "Art Degenere", a painting started in 1977 in the artist’s atelier in Piazza Navona, Rome and finished in 1980 in time for the exhibition. He is one of the main representatives of the Transvanguardia movement, along with Sandro Chia, Francesco Clemente, Mimmo Paladino, Nicola De Maria and Enzo Cucchi, however he never joined a specific pictoric movement, he only participated.Besides being a great painter and sculptor, Horacio Cordero was also a writer, photographer, ceramicist and a jewel and brass furniture designer. He designed for the world famous architect and interior designer Juan Pablo Molyneux.Horacio Cordero worked and lived in New York, Monte Carlo, Paris, London, Italy and Buenos Aires. Member of ADAGP, he signed his works as: Horacio Cordero.He died on June 12, 2014, just days before his 69th birthday, in the Princess Grace Hospital of Monaco after a long illness.Horacio Cordero Foundation is the only institution authorized by the artist to provide opinions or authenticity certificates of Horacio Cordero’s work. At the present time, the foundation is preparing the artist’s catalogue raisonné: Horacio Cordero, Paintings - Sculptures.".
